Easily labelled, because the emblem for the Catalans is the mule, and old because the vines are old, but quite simply because the mule’s head looks great on the bottles!
France / Roussillon / Case de Pêne / Vallée de l’Agly
Deep crimson. Fruits (tomatoes,…) and spices (balsamic,…).
Cherry kirsch, wild herbs, liquorice, exotic spices.
Medium bodied and voluptuous with a slight pearly effect which gives a light and airy side to the wine (airy is perhaps pushing it a bit), but in any case greedy!
Mixed grills, white meats...
Serve between 13°C
Aging potential: At least 5 years.
